However, understanding the costs involved is crucial for planning your project effectively. The average cost to build a barndominium typically ranges from $100 to $200 per square foot, depending on various factors such as location, materials used, and interior finishes. This means that for a 2000 sq ft barndominium, you can expect to spend between $200,000 and $400,000.Factors Influencing the Cost1. **Location:** Cost of labor and materials can vary significantly based on geographic location. Urban areas might see higher costs compared to rural locations.2. **Materials:** The choice of materials greatly affects overall costs. High-quality materials will elevate the price, while budget-friendly options can help keep costs down.3. **Design Complexity:** A simple design will generally cost less than a more intricate layout with custom features. Open floor plans and multi-functional spaces can help maximize the utility of the home.4. **Foundation and Site Preparation:** The type of foundation (slab, crawl space, or basement) and the amount of site preparation required can significantly impact costs.5. **Interior Finishes:** High-end finishes in kitchens and bathrooms will increase the overall cost of the barndominium. Choosing standard fixtures can help reduce expenses.Additional Costs to Consider1. **Permits and Fees:** Don’t forget to factor in the costs for building permits, inspections, and other local fees that may apply.2. **Utilities:** Connecting water, electricity, and sewage systems can add to your overall budget.3. **Land Costs:** If you don’t already own land, this is another significant cost to consider in your budget.Budgeting for Your BarndominiumTo effectively budget for your barndominium, create a detailed plan that includes all potential costs.
